Владимир Иванов, Антон Сорокин: публичное собеседование по System Design

Поделиться
HTML-код
  • Опубликовано: 12 сен 2024
  • System Design много не бывает 😅 Продолжаем проводить публичные собеседования, будем погружаться в тонкости создания надежных и масштабируемых систем. Проводить собседование и делиться практическими советами, которые позволят вам повысить свои навыки проектирования систем, будет невероятный Вова Иванов 🔥 Вова Senior Engineering Manager Bolt. Автор роадмапа архитектора, рассылки Architecture Weekly vvsevolodovich... и блога про архитектуру и разработку ПО, так же ведет свой RUclips www.youtube.co... . Проходить собеседование Антон Сорокин - опытный Senior Software Engineer 💪 Больше о опыте Антона можно почитать в его linkedIn / antonsorokin238
    Ламповый чат t.me/backend_m...
    Канал с анонсами t.me/megdu_skobok
    Apple Podcast podcasts.apple...{-между-скобок-}/id1654695424
    Yandex Music music.yandex.r...

Комментарии • 11

  • @user-ve8zt2gw9f
    @user-ve8zt2gw9f Год назад +4

    Мне показалось, что Антон не до конца понял что от него требуется, он потратил очень много времени на то как будут храниться документы(Google drive, dropbox), но почти ничего не обсудил про совместное редактирование, хотя задача была про редактирование

  • @igorstocky2228
    @igorstocky2228 6 месяцев назад +2

    по-моему скромному мнению) слишком рано перешли к точечным решениям и написанию примеров апи, алгоритмам разрешения конфликтов. Нет верхнего уровня детализации. хотя бы С4 уровня 2. Стоило бы выделить домены/модули/ограниченные контексты/внешние системы без нюансов. А уже на второй итерации дойти до подробностей. Иначе задачу перед собеседуемым стоит ставить более узко, например, "подсистема слияния документов" или "подсистема разграничения доступа к документам" или "доставка изменений до всех пользователей документа-тут только разговора на час" Зато мы посчитали сколько пользователей в день и сколько данных будем хранить...

  • @alexricher2554
    @alexricher2554 Год назад

    Только начал вникать в систем дизайн, а также читать кабанчика, поэтому видос оказался очень полезным в плане понимания процесса интервью. Может быть можете посоветовать годный курс или книгу на прокачку систем дизайна? Буду очень благодарен!

    • @user-ve8zt2gw9f
      @user-ve8zt2gw9f Год назад +3

      grokking the system design interview. Эта задача там тоже есть

  • @bollevar
    @bollevar Год назад

    Перепутали CRDT с Operational Transformation?

  • @user-gf6sc4xf4l
    @user-gf6sc4xf4l Месяц назад

    Объясните пожалуйста, как это работает? MAU 20m, значит в день 670к???? Чоооо?
    У винды 365м пользователей, значит в день 1 Мио? Серьёзно?!?

  • @waagnermann
    @waagnermann 6 месяцев назад

    SSO же нужно для единого входа в несколько приложений. а тут несколько это какие?

    • @peters9621
      @peters9621 3 месяца назад

      К примеру, ты залогнился под своим аккаунтом в микрософт. У тебя появился токен с которым ты можешь ходить и в office365, где ты редактируешь документы, и в другие приложения. Тут тоже идея была в том, что уже есть SSO, который можно использовать. Тогда нет нужды хранить credentials пользователей в твоей системе.

  • @Parsecter
    @Parsecter 3 месяца назад

    скорее сложилось впечатление, не то что парень работал с cdn-ми, балансерами и пр. А то что он прочел в гайдах по прохожденю system design interview, что надо это все использовать) почти ноль про устройство сервиса, зато обмазано баззвордами )

  • @MrLotrus
    @MrLotrus 3 месяца назад +1

    Какая-то сильно искусственная игра, основанная на теории и статьях. С одной стороны полезно для кругозора, с другой по-моему полезней более приземлённые проекты разбирать, но детально.

  • @user-sc9hv7vy4z
    @user-sc9hv7vy4z 10 месяцев назад

    Разговаривали бы ещё естественными голосами, а не искусственными закрытыми.